Sanjna Banerjee

  • Research Consultant

New York University

Dr. Sanjna Banerjee is a neuroscientist and theatre artist exploring the neuropsychology of  performance, creative arts and social behaviour, with applications to arts-in-health. She completed her PhD in cognitive neuroscience at the Indian Institute of Science, where she studied visuospatial attention, sensory processing and decision making. Currently, she is conducting academic research on the neural signatures of acting with the Jameel Arts and Health Lab, (NYU Steinhardt), ground research on arts-in-health implementation with the Foundation for Arts and Health India, and collaborative performance based research on embodied cognition in dancers. Parallely, she has an active theatre practice - writing, directing, choreographing, and performing for over 8 years in collaboration with dancers, musicians, and students, with work showcased in festivals. She aims to build truly interdisciplinary frameworks of research and practice connecting the arts, brain, behaviour, and wellbeing.
